Automated AMM Trading System - Solana
Navigating the dynamic world of decentralized exchanges on Solana just got simpler thanks to emerging automated market maker agent solutions. These sophisticated tools leverage the speed and low cost of the Solana blockchain to efficiently manage liquidity positions within Automated Market Makers (AMMs). In short, these systems analyze market conditions, dynamically adjust liquidity provision, and optimize earnings, often reducing the risk and effort typically involved in active liquidity providing. Some developers are even exploring integrations with machine learning to enhance the system's ability to predict price movements and refine trading strategies, offering a potentially lucrative avenue for both seasoned DeFi users and newcomers eager to participate in the rapidly growing Solana ecosystem. Additionally, several platforms are offering these bots as a service, lowering the barrier to entry for individuals who may not possess the technical expertise to build their own from scratch.

Solana Bot Development & Liquidity Provisioning
The burgeoning Solana ecosystem presents a significant opportunity for engineers seeking to build and deploy sophisticated trading solutions. A rapidly growing area involves creating trading programs specializing in copy trading and market making. These automated scripts can be designed to mirror the strategies of profitable traders – effectively “copying” their moves – or to provide liquidity on decentralized exchanges (DEXs), capitalizing on arbitrage opportunities and price discrepancies. Developing efficient Solana bots requires expertise in Rust programming, understanding of the Solana blockchain architecture, and a thorough knowledge of market dynamics. Furthermore, successful promotion of these bots, particularly as a service, necessitates a clear understanding of the target audience and a strategy for building trust and demonstrating performance. The potential for profitability is substantial, but it's a field characterized by technical hurdles and necessitates careful consideration of risk management and regulatory compliance.
Creating Flexible Solana Automated System Architecture
To truly unlock the potential of Solana bot strategies, a robust and expandable infrastructure is critical. This goes beyond a simple script; it demands a thoughtfully designed solution capable of handling high volumes of transactions with minimal latency and peak reliability. Such a setup often incorporates elements like distributed message brokers, load balancing across multiple servers, and robust monitoring tools. Employing containerization technologies, such as Podman, allows for easy deployment and expansion across various environments. Furthermore, a well-architected Solana agent infrastructure should proactively address potential failure points, incorporating fault tolerance mechanisms and automated recovery processes to maintain continuous performance. Strategic caching methods and optimized data processing are also pivotal for reducing resource expenditure and bolstering overall effectiveness.
